Commit Graph

1281 Commits

Author SHA1 Message Date
Scan ecf575e781 fix: make email envs not required 2025-09-25 18:52:47 -04:00
Scan 1f8b24a11d fix: healthcheck doesn’t need to be 5s 2025-09-25 18:52:47 -04:00
Scan 3a51b5e908 feat: make the other email env also required 2025-09-25 18:52:47 -04:00
Scan a33a753e5f fix: add back template info 2025-09-25 18:52:47 -04:00
Scan 0225c486ff fix: both email envs are needed in order for the PDS to start, so set the other one as required 2025-09-25 18:52:47 -04:00
Scan 5b1485a04b feat: not many know how to setup this without reading pds docs 2025-09-25 18:52:47 -04:00
Scan 2250c4a693 fix: remove the SERVICE_EMAIL_ADMIN and make it normal 2025-09-25 18:52:47 -04:00
Scan 82df0b29fe feat: make an empty pds.env file to trick pdsadmin into working correctly
This way we don't need the very long command

Credits: @madmalkav
2025-09-25 18:52:47 -04:00
Scan 1d85177ce6 fix: syntax error on vars
Co-authored-by: Mario Neuhold <mario.neuhold@proton.me>
2025-09-25 18:52:47 -04:00
Scan 3fc3058439 feat: Add Email Envs, Install more required packages by pdsadmin 2025-09-25 18:52:47 -04:00
Scan adb46ed030 fix: now it automatically generates the JWT secret and the PLC rotation key 2025-09-25 18:52:47 -04:00
Scan d83a5763c6 fix: add back template info 2025-09-25 18:52:47 -04:00
Scan a9ad8ed824 fix: Bluesky PDS template finally works normally 2025-09-25 18:52:47 -04:00
Scan 7b00a85197 fix: Bluesky PDS template
If it works, it works, don't touch it 😭
2025-09-25 18:52:47 -04:00
Andras Bacsai a20f4ffe65 refactor(security): streamline update check functionality and improve UI button interactions in patches view 2025-09-25 11:50:06 +02:00
Andras Bacsai 3844556876 Update templates/service-templates.json
Co-authored-by: coderabbitai[bot] <136622811+coderabbitai[bot]@users.noreply.github.com>
2025-09-25 11:39:17 +02:00
Andras Bacsai f81d36cc4e fix(README): update Juxtdigital description to reflect current services 2025-09-25 10:31:07 +02:00
Andras Bacsai 1fb3eda228 Merge pull request #6676 from ShadowArcanist/patch-3
fix(service): Bugsink CSRF validation error
2025-09-25 09:50:06 +02:00
Andras Bacsai dde201a98d Merge pull request #6678 from ShadowArcanist/patch-5
fix(service): beszel missing required environment variables
2025-09-25 09:49:36 +02:00
Andras Bacsai 98a30e2482 chore(docker-compose): update soketi image version to 1.0.10 in production and Windows configurations 2025-09-24 09:19:38 +02:00
ShadowArcanist 7b0d22ed4d Updated Beszel service template with new version changes 2025-09-23 18:20:01 +05:30
ShadowArcanist 5a5fb27af1 disable posthog service
The web service returns a 500 status code due to a migration issue with the ClickHouse service.
2025-09-23 17:13:10 +05:30
ShadowArcanist 710e8c3d51 Fixed CSRF validation errors for bugsink service template 2025-09-23 07:58:03 +05:30
Andras Bacsai c6b47da1e9 feat(templates): add n8n service with PostgreSQL and worker support for enhanced workflow automation 2025-09-12 11:47:13 +02:00
Andras Bacsai e3d8f5f1e1 fix(templates): update 'compose' configuration for Appwrite service to enhance compatibility and streamline deployment 2025-09-11 16:44:20 +02:00
Chirag Aggarwal dd04f15e63 expose appwrite-browser and update executor version 2025-09-04 23:21:15 +05:30
Chirag Aggarwal a9de4bb568 Merge branch 'next' into fix-appwrite-template 2025-09-04 17:04:33 +07:00
Chirag Aggarwal fcdd922f05 chore: use main value then fallback to service_ values 2025-09-04 15:28:38 +05:30
Andras Bacsai f38217e717 fix(templates): update SECRET_KEY environment variable in getoutline.yaml to use SERVICE_HEX_32_OUTLINE 2025-09-01 16:44:09 +02:00
Chirag Aggarwal 002902492f fix: appwrite template - 500 errors, missing env vars etc. 2025-09-01 12:09:10 +05:30
Andras Bacsai d620364120 fix(templates): update Matrix service compose configuration for improved compatibility and clarity 2025-08-28 11:31:25 +02:00
Nicanor Alexander de la Cruz Caba 115a03947f fix(service): swap URL for FQDN on matrix template (#6466) 2025-08-27 16:53:22 +02:00
Andras Bacsai 7a6114868d Revert test change 2025-08-18 19:18:07 +02:00
Andras Bacsai 0c7a0b8f3f Test pre-commit hook 2025-08-18 19:18:07 +02:00
peaklabs-dev 2603cd9d18 chore: update service-templates json files 2025-08-18 18:35:53 +02:00
peaklabs-dev cf299029b9 chore: elasticsearch URL, fromatting and add category 2025-08-18 18:30:06 +02:00
Slawa Gladkov df540d35a7 feat(service): add elasticsearch template (#6300) 2025-08-18 18:27:16 +02:00
Carlos 2e0233fbc2 chore(service): change affine images (#6366) 2025-08-18 18:12:16 +02:00
peaklabs-dev dbed6c270e feat: generate category for services 2025-08-18 17:28:20 +02:00
Andras Bacsai 0a29c6374c update service templates 2025-08-18 09:50:31 +02:00
Serdar Yerdelen 522b3459ae feat(templates): added category per service 2025-08-17 18:23:57 +02:00
Serdar Yerdelen a975cfbf61 fix(templates): added a category tag for the docs service filter 2025-08-16 22:18:26 +02:00
Andras Bacsai f018d640e5 fix(templates): should generate old SERVICE_FQDN service templates as well 2025-08-12 14:19:17 +02:00
Andras Bacsai f9d5592094 feat(templates): add Bluesky PDS service template and update compose file with new environment variable 2025-08-12 10:07:46 +02:00
Andras Bacsai fa2ba89dc7 feat(templates): add new service templates for Homebox, LibreChat, Pterodactyl, and Wings with corresponding configurations and logos 2025-08-12 10:07:11 +02:00
Andras Bacsai 37c423636a refactor(templates): replace SERVICE_FQDN variables with SERVICE_URL in compose files for consistency 2025-08-12 10:07:11 +02:00
Andras Bacsai d3658e114b fix(drizzle-gateway): remove healthcheck from drizzle-gateway compose file and update service template 2025-08-12 10:07:11 +02:00
Andras Bacsai c9ddda8ed2 feat(drizzle-gateway): enhance service configuration by adding Master Password field and updating compose file path 2025-08-12 10:07:11 +02:00
Andras Bacsai 65cc1c508a feat(drizzle-gateway): add new drizzle-gateway service with configuration and logo 2025-08-12 10:07:11 +02:00
Andras Bacsai 193995de79 feat(templates): add new service templates and update existing compose files for various applications 2025-08-12 10:07:11 +02:00